I was thinking about love tonight. Everyone with any sense in them says that love at first sight is bullshit. And, since I like to think that I have at least a little sense in me, I agree with them. But tonight I found myself thinking about one-night stands. For no reason whatsoever.

I would say that most one-night stands are all about sex. Pure and simple. But something else can happen, too. Imagine meeting someone, for the first time. You connect almost instantly; everything they do seems perfectly meaningful; everything they think, you've thought before; everything they say, you've said, or at least tried to say, but they seem to be able to put it into words so much more eloquently than you ever could. And it seems too good to be true.

You talk, you listen, you feel, you interact, you touch, you kiss... things happen that you never thought would happen with a stranger. But are they really a stranger, this person that seems so in tune with you? Perhaps, in a purely definitional sense, but perhaps not, in a way that is more real than a word can ever be...

Then, in the morning, you wake up alone, wondering if that you remember actually happened or whether it was all a dream. But you can still smell their smell, you remember the way their skin felt, the sound their hair made as your fingertips brushed through it. But then you think about how perfect they seemed, in every way, and you think, one more time, that it was too good to last, too good to be true. You tell yourself that you were lucky to have been given the chance you were.

And never once do you think that they might be thinking the same about you.
